Christmas Devotional Series: For to Us a Child is Born

Spread the love

For to us a child is born, to us a son is given, and the government will be on his shoulders. And he will be called Wonderful Counselor, Mighty God, Everlasting Father, Prince of Peace. -Isaiah 9:6 

Wonderful Counselor. Mighty God. Everlasting Father. Prince of Peace.

Written in a prophecy 700 hundred years before Jesus’ birth and I’m sure, at the time, no one had any idea what it truly meant. 

I’m sure they thought that “the government will be on his shoulders” would point to a baby who would rule on a throne over them here on this earth. They were expecting someone who would save them from the pain and suffering of this world. Isaiah 9:7 goes on to say, “Of the greatness of his government and peace there will be no end. He will reign on David’s throne and over his kingdom, establishing and upholding it with justice and righteousness from that time on and forever. The zeal of the Lord Almighty will accomplish this.” This verse here points to the fact that this child would rule forever, not for a short time here on this earth, but that God’s kingdom would rest on His shoulders and that He would rule with justice and righteousness. Luke 1:32-33 confirms what Isaiah wrote when the angel Gabriel said, “He will be great and will be called the Son of the Most High. The Lord God will give him the throne of his father David, and he will reign over Jacob’s descendants forever; his kingdom will never end.” 

His kingdom will never end. 

And only a King who could live forever could in fact rule forever. “Mighty God” and “Everlasting Father” show that this prophecy was not about a human, but about God Himself coming down and dwelling with His people. His mighty power would heal the sick and raise the dead to life, and He would be our eternal Father.
